Any chance you are clicking on either a feature with more than one attachement, OR, close enough that you are clicking more than one feature with attachments?
Pro 2.9.4 and later have a bug with HFLs where you are not able to do the above. It will only allow you to click on a single feature with a single attachment, or it throws error.
If you select the feature(s), are you able to see/access the attachments in the attributes pane?

We ran into this due to the odd way that Survey123 wants to handle multiple pictures on a survey. For whatever reason, you have your feature class with a relationship class to a table, and then attachments are enabled on the table rather than on the feature class. We found that in Pro, you have to have that intermediary table included in the map or else when you tried to view the attachments you would get an error message.
The kicker is that ArcMap doesn't require this; you can view the pictures just by having the feature class in your project. Took us a while to figure out what was going on with that, since we have some users using ArcMap and some using Pro and we couldn't figure out the disparate behaviour.
